vant 上传附件后回显_百度富文本编辑器数据上传回显问题,图片,附件上传解决方案...

2.前端页面必须引用的两个文件,放在自己项目文件里创建个文件夹什么的然后引用

3.设置编辑器的大小

4.如何取值和调用编辑器,取值有这四种方式是比较实用的。看你们喜欢使用哪一种,一种是纯内容,有带html格式的,有的带你编辑的格式什么的

5.引用和页面都调试好了以后是一下效果图,页面当然我用的是Layui框架

6.前端布局完了以后到了上传数据了,上传数据的时候我用的是:ajax 提交后台MVC控制器; 这里使用

ueditor编辑器提交带        标签时候提交数据会有个坑,如果数据不加密的话会提交不到后台,会报一个错说数据会带什么脚本注入攻击不能提交到后台这个是在版本MVC4以后对数据传输有的一个特性,前端提交带加密的内容就能提交到后台了

7.我随便输入一些内容当然这是我网上随便复制的哈....并非对的

(图1)

(图2)

在图二就是点击提交后,图一的内容进行加密过的,就可以提交到后台了

8.这里是比较简单的后端代码,有了那个加密后数据就能提交到后端了,当然注释部分是必须要对传过来的数据进行解密,这样就能看到传过来是数据是什么东西了

这里下面就是解密后的数据带有html标签和css什么都在,在编辑器编辑内容的时候会带有所有内容的格式

9.上效果图,发布这里是标题

10.点击进去最终效果

11.当然这里在数据从数据库取出放到页面的视图的时候又有一个问题数据怎么让取出来的内容插入到页面呢?

一般的数据库传什么取得时候就是什么,字符串就是字符串“xxxxxxxxxxx”,传到页面也是这样的一串字符串,这里就不做演示了

解决方案:

ASP.NET MVC中@Html.Raw()的使用

可以自行百度,使用这个就能把原生带标签的内容全部显示在页面

12.后端控制器代码从数据库拿到数据,我是放在 ViewBag.load_Wu 提交到前端,当然返回给前端有很多的方法,我只是用其中一种哈

13.前端接收,箭头部分就是内容显示区,加上这个就可以了让带标签的内容全部显示出来了,就是第10点的效果图

图片,附件,视屏上传

1.找到包里的.json文件

2.打开找到图片访问路径 箭头那里,改成自己项目文件,后面的upload是编辑器自带的文件夹,上传的图片或者文件都会在里面把前缀路路径改对就行了,下面上效果图,附件同下

3.上传图片效果图

页面最终效果

总结:

以上都是我个人的总结!也是一点点摸索才写出来的,希望用编辑的伙伴可以得到帮助!

以上都是原创,若要转载声明出处!

vant4 是一个基于 Vue.js 的移动端 UI 组件库,可以很方便地实现图片上传回显的功能。 在 vant4 中使用上传图片回显的功能,主要涉及两个组件:Uploader 和 Image。 首先,在页面中引入 Uploader 组件,在其属性中设置 action 属性为图片上传的后端接口地址。例如: ```html <Uploader :action="uploadImgUrl" :limit="1" :before-upload="beforeUpload" @success="handleSuccess"> <div class="upload-btn">点击上传图片</div> </Uploader> ``` 其中,uploadImgUrl 是图片上传的后端接口地址,beforeUpload 方法用于在上传之前执行一些操作,handleSuccess 方法用于处理上传成功后的回调。 接下来,在 handleSuccess 方法中,可以获取到上传成功后的图片地址,然后将其赋值给一个变量,用于后续展示图片。例如: ```javascript data() { return { imageUrl: '' } }, methods: { handleSuccess(response) { this.imageUrl = response.data.url; } } ``` 最后,使用 Image 组件来展示回显图片。在其属性中设置 src 属性为上述变量 imageUrl。例如: ```html <Image :src="imageUrl" /> ``` 这样,上传成功后的图片就可以在页面上进行回显了。 需要注意的是,vant4 的图片上传回显功能需要与后端接口配合使用,前端上传成功后,后端返回图片地址,在前端再将其赋值给变量,进行回显展示。另外,如果需要上传多张图片,可以根据需求调整 Uploader 组件的 limit 属性。 这就是使用 vant4 实现图片上传回显的简要步骤,希望能对您有所帮助!
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值